Perzi

Have you used Prezis in your classroom or art room? If not you are missing the fun. It is like PowerPoint but much more cool and interactive. You can zoom in and out, flip things in and out in any direction, put text into text, add video and audio clips with ease, and much much more. Prezis keeps students more engaged than PowerPoint No offense, but a PowerPoint is like an 80′s movie compared to a modern high speed roller coaster. Don’t just take my word for it, try it yourself. The following link has a very good Prezis about the elements of art, which I am planning on using with my students next year. Yes, you can use other people’s Prezis as well as creating our own.

Performance of an Artist

One of the greatest experiences you can have is view a visual artist performing his craft. Unlike musicians, dancers and actors, visual artists rarely perform in front of an audiences. When you get the opportunity to do so, jump on it. It is an inspiring experience. To give my students that experience I love to invite artists in to my classroom or show them videos like Amy Shackleton video below. Gives them an understanding that artists are people and art is more than a pretty picture on the wall.
